This is an original 1938 lithograph of a drawing by Henry Major, with a caption by humorist "Bugs" Baer, of popular singer and film actor Rudy Vallee (1901 1986). Period Paper is pleased to offer a delightful collection of lithographed caricatures of Hollywood celebrities of the 1930's. Each drawing by artist Henry Major is accompanied by a caption by humorist Arthur "Bugs" Baer. These are two sided lithographs and we have chosen one
